	this mail is to inform all the IPv6 users about a few changes that
will happen in the archive during the next days.

Until now the main policy was to keep all the IPv6 packages alligned with
version distributed in main. It is time for me to break this rule with 2
packages with this update round because we need to accelerate the testing
process. This will not be the normal case. It is an exception.

The first will be ntp-unstable to enter sid. ntp-unstable is a CVS
snapshot of ntp that supports IPv6 with one exception.

- From the maintainer mail in CC:

"It still misses a working ntptimeset, but everything else seems to work
OK, even with IPv6 :-)"

This package will NOT update your actual ntp installation since it
presents itself as ntp-unstable (NEW) and therefor it is versioned as any
normal debian package. (4.1.74-1)

the next one is (fasten your seatbelt!) XFree4.3 (from Daniel Stone) + the
IPv6 patch from X.org.

THIS WILL UPGRADE YOUR X4.2! BE CAREFUL!

The main reason why I have decide to include 4.3 is because both Daniel
and Branden are working together for the official release in Debian and
X.org has set a timeslot of 30 days for public review of their IPv6 patch
that has never been tested on linux (according to their documentation).

I did some basic tests on them and they look fine. They are backward
compatible with 4.2.1-6+ipv6 since the difference in the implementation is
relatively minimal. Some commands like xauth(1) now recognize ipv6 and
xhost(1) does not need the IPv4 in IPv6 mapped addresses (atleast
according to the tests i made but please report asap in case of
problems!).

The major parts that need tests are:

- - xauth
- - xdm

specially the second one since i had several merging problems.
